179 Dungeon Meshi
one of the best fantasy manga I've ever read. Starts off with some DND dungeon exploring adventure going deep on the ecology, monsters, and races. After reading a billion isekais with an empty fantasy world, I've forgotten how much I enjoyed some good ol worldbuilding. But it doesn't get overwhelming because the characters are always injected into the scene. It never goes full Moby Dick and spend a whole chapter talking about cetology. There's a nice transition from the lore of the dungeon to the ancient kingdom to the demons and eventually ending by zooming out back to the whole cast and world. Kinda reminds me of FMA's ending, both female authors too. Maybe that's why the ensemble ending hits hard like Kekkaishi.

The final climax itself is surprisingly profound. I wasn't expecting such a creative take on the meaning of life/desires thing that most religions cover, while still maintaining the comedic/casual tone. Most stories would completely ditch the comedy once things got real (eg: Gurenn Lagann), but Dungeon Meshi stays true to its roots really well and keeps it light. Like it never veers off the eating theme or any other theme and transforms it into something complex without making it feel forced, because it's not a crazy pretentious concept, just simple and powerful. I stopped reading the first time right before the final arc so this was a cool surprise. I LOVE the way the demon is written.

My only complaint is that it wasn't longer. I wish the story would dip back into the detailed cooking scenes during the final arc, and maybe chilchuck/senshi should've gotten more screen time, but that's not a real issue. Overall a greatt read 9/10

223 Gonensei
One of the most interesting psychological slice of life romance dramas I've ever read in my life. I absolutely love the main duo, they are some of the realest characters in fiction. Each of them have clear traits that define them (narcissism, self-centeredness, etc), and seeing them fall over and over in those flaws feels refreshing. Seeing them stuck in a cycle of understanding their shortcomings yet not being able to escape it, and finally taking a small step forward is insanely satisfying. Makes their growth (or lack of it) feel real. They remind me of real people I've met at a DEEP level. Like the main girl is literally the female version of my best friend, and it's crazy to think about how she would have a much better time being a dude having that personality type.

That aside, the dialogue in this manga is kinda weird. There's a bunch of great characterizing moments, but a HUGE part of the dialogue is insane meta-speak. They're much too self-aware in the big moments, similar to Shinji's abstract mental breakdowns in Eva where he's sort of attacking his self/identity, but without the crazy visuals or the alien mindbreak. It's as if the author is having a conversation with himself through the characters about the manga's themes: human relationships, and it does a fantastic job of it even if it's not realistic. Which is funny because the characters themselves feel real. You can tell the author is aware of this from the way law is used as a symbol. This isn't an entirely bad thing, but it did take me out of some scenes (hotel scene 💀).

Besides that, the story itself is somewhat grounded in a fucked up way. Like a morbid soap opera or a bleak josei from the 90's (basically Moyoco Anno), but it's not completely hopeless. The only real issue I have is that some parts of the story is kinda wild and abrupt. Things just happen seemingly out of nowhere. Though, it didn't completely hinder the story and it fit thematically so... 🤷 Overall a fun, heavy read. You need to be in the rght mood to read this. Definitely re-reading once I get married (hopefully) lmfao. 8-9/10
